Salesforce.com announced its intention to acquire Jigsaw today and is once again redefining the role of the software vendor and nature of software applications.

Jigsaw, a Best of SaaS Showplace (BoSS) winner, provides lead generation services via the aggregation of third-party data service feeds combined with a cloud–based, ‘crowd-sourcing’ model.

Jigsaw taps lead gen data from D&B, Hoover’s, LexisNexis and other data sources, and makes it available to sales organizations who in turn clean the data and share their own contact lists in hopes that they will build greater and better quality contacts as a result of participating in Jigsaw’s user community.

Jigsaw’s tight API integration with Salesforce.com makes it relatively easy for users to import third-party contact information into their Salesforce.com’s CRM system. I’ve been predicting for over a year, that despite the rapid growth of the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) market many aspiring best-of-breed vendors will not survive an industry shakeout or the short attention spans of their venture funding sources.

The latest case in point is Helpstream which discontinued operations this past month. I first reported on the company in 2008 when it originally launched as Pathworks Software and caught my attention because of the way it promised to leverage the Open Source pricing model and community building orientation.

In essence, Helpstream was one of the first SaaS companies in the helpdesk market to recognize the powerful potential of a social networking capability embedded into an enterprise app.

Earlier this month, THINKstrategies and Datamation teamed up to conduct a quick survey to get a reality check regarding current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) adoption, satisfaction and expectations.

The results are in. Click here to read about our findings.

As you’ll see, our quick survey has found that SaaS acceptance, deployment and utilization are rising. It also confirmed that most SaaS users are satisfied with the benefits of these solutions.

However, the handful who are not pleased with their SaaS experiences raise important issues which every IT and business decision-maker needs to keep in mind.

Fortunately, the overall SaaS industry is doing a good job satisfying the expectations and needs of customers. As a result, our survey suggests continued growth for the SaaS market, and broader cloud computing services industry.
